Disallow NULLS NOT DISTINCT indexes for primary keys
A unique index which is created with non-distinct NULLS cannot be used for backing a primary key constraint. Make sure to disallow such table alterations and teach pg_dump to drop the non-distinct NULLS clause on indexes where this has been set.
